FIND AND CONTACT A SUPERVISOR<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>NOTE: You need to have completed STEP 1, AT LEAST SIX MONTHS PRIOR to your intended enrollment!<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Graduate and research students conduct research under the guidance of a supervisor.<br>Students must find a faculty member willing to provide them with research guidance in advance.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>1. Visit the following websites, refer to the \u201cStaff Information\u201d, and find your ideal supervisor.<\/strong><br><a href=\"https:\/\/www.ees.hokudai.ac.jp\/?post_type=staff&amp;lang=en\">Graduate School of Environmental Science<\/a><br>Other methods to search for a prospective supervisor:<br><a href=\"https:\/\/www.global.hokudai.ac.jp\/research-education\/find-a-researcher\/\">Find a researcher on the HU website<\/a><br><a href=\"https:\/\/chat.sokres.ai\/chat\/63de7673-d1b2-4390-b0a1-44ff16a98f91\">HU Researcher Search Chatbot &#8220;saurus&#8221;<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>2. Contact the faculty member directly by email.<\/strong><br>Ensure his\/her research aligns with your interests, and then seek his\/her approval to join the lab.<br>(*We recommend attaching your CV, research plan, academic transcripts, and English proficiency test scores, etc., when you email him\/her.)<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><strong>3. Discuss your enrollment options with your prospective supervisor.<\/strong><br>1) Enrollment as a research student<br>A research student is defined as a non-regular student enrolled for a short-term period of six months to one year. Research students are not eligible to obtain a degree. Some students use this period to prepare for admission to a Master\u2019s or Doctoral course. For information on the application procedures and schedule, please consult your prospective supervisor.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>2) Enrollment in our Master\u2019s\/Doctoral course by taking an entrance examination in Japan<br>To enroll in our graduate school, you must take and pass an entrance examination. Examinations are held in Sapporo in August (for October enrollment) and in February (for April enrollment) and are open to both domestic and international candidates.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>3) Enrollment in our Master\u2019s\/Doctoral course by taking an entrance examination overseas (Pre-arrival admission)<br>The Graduate School offers a \u201cSpecial Entrance Examination for International Students Residing Abroad\u201d, which allows overseas candidates to take entrance examinations online from their home countries. Examinations are held online in June (for October enrollment) and in November (for April enrollment), and are available to certain applicants applying to the designated departments and courses. Discuss your suitability for this admission with your prospective supervisor.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<div style=\"height:10px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"STEP-2\"><strong>STEP 2. For details, refer to the following website.<br><a href=\"https:\/\/www.ees.hokudai.ac.jp\/?page_id=3107\">English Program of Environmental Earth Science for a Sustainable Society (EPEES)<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>* Instruction and Research Languages at the Graduate School of Environmental Science<br>Both the Master\u2019s and Doctoral programs at the Graduate School of Environmental Science offer courses and research supervision in English, with the exception of certain courses. Students can therefore obtain a degree entirely in English.<br>However, particularly during fieldwork or hands-on research conducted outside the university, a daily conversational level of Japanese may be required. In addition, basic Japanese language skills are necessary for everyday life in Japan. Regardless of their proficiency at the time of admission, international students are strongly encouraged to actively study Japanese. Those deemed to have sufficient Japanese proficiency (JLPT N2 or higher) may also take courses offered in Japanese in addition to those taught in English. Please consult with your prospective supervisor for information on realistic expectations of Japanese language skills as it relates to your field of study.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<div style=\"height:10px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"STEP-4\"><strong>STEP 4. APPLY FOR A STUDENT VISA<\/strong><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>To apply for a visa, a Certificate of Eligibility (COE) is required. The graduate school will act as a proxy for your COE application. Your prospective supervisor will send you details of the COE application when the time comes. After receiving the COE, please submit it, along with the other required documents, to the Japanese embassy or consulate in your country to apply for a visa. For details on the required documents, please inquire at the Japanese embassy or consulate.<br><a href=\"https:\/\/www.mofa.go.jp\/about\/emb_cons\/mofaserv.html\">Websites of Japanese Embassies, Consulates, and Permanent Missions<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n\n<div style=\"height:10px\" aria-hidden=\"true\" class=\"wp-block-spacer\"><\/div>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"STEP-6\"><strong>STEP 6.
